Production Line Worker job profile

Production Line Worker is responsible for assembling and checking products on production lines. Production Line Workers operate machinery, work with tools, and monitor the production process. They also ensure that the production line is running smoothly and efficiently. This is an entry-level position that requires attention to detail, physical stamina,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ment. Production Line Workers may work in a variety of industries, including manufacturing, food processing, and automotive production. Production Line Worker duties and responsibilities

  • Operate and maintain production line equipment.
  • Perform quality checks on products and materials.
  • Monitor production line to ensure efficiency and productivity.
  • Package finished products for shipment or storage.
  • Clean and maintain production area to ensure safety and cleanliness.
  • Follow all safety procedures and guidelines.
  • Report any equipment malfunctions or safety hazards to supervisor.
  • Collaborate with team members to meet production goals.
  • Complete production reports and documentation as required.

Production Line Worker requirements and qualifications

  • Ability to stand for extended periods of time
  • Physical dexterity and hand-eye coordination
  • Attention to detail
  • Ability to follow instructions and procedures
  • Good communication skills
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
  • Flexibility to work different shifts and overtime as needed
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• Prior experience in a manufacturing or production environment preferred
  • Basic math skills
  • Ability to operate and maintain production line equipment
  • Knowledge of safety procedures and regulations
  • Willingness to learn and adapt to new processes and technologies
